WebOxymetazoline is used treat nasal congestion, eye inflammation, and skin redness. It works by constricting blood vessels (making the blood vessels smaller). Oxymetazoline can be found in prescription products and in many over the counter products. Some examples are: Afrin®, Dristan®, Nostrilla®, Rhofade®, and Vicks®. WebBut two ingredients sometimes found in nasal sprays – pseudoephedrine and phenylephrine – aren’t recommended during the first 13 weeks of pregnancy. They’re okay to take in moderation after the first trimester, but both can affect your blood pressure, so check with your provider to make sure they’re safe for you.

WebJun 21, 2024 · This drug should be used during pregnancy only if the benefit outweighs the risk to the fetus. US FDA pregnancy category: C See references Azelastine nasal Breastfeeding Warnings Caution is recommended. Excreted into human milk: Yes (in small amounts) Comments: The effects in the nursing infant are unknown.

Corticosteroid nasal sprays containing beclomethasone and budesonide are considered safe to use during pregnancy. Decongestant nasal sprays may be used if corticosteroid and antihistamine nasal sprays have not relieved the symptoms.
